Background: At the October 26, 2017 Board meeting, Resolution 1718R-009 by Directors Bonds and Harris to create a Success Center for At-risk Students in grades 4-12 at the Daniel Webster Campus, was referred to the Committee on Student Achievement and School Innovation.

In order to prepare a complete, detailed response to this Resolution, the Administration will need additional time and is therefore, requesting that it be held in committee to allow staff time to prepare information on the feasibility and fiscal implications of implementing the resolution if adopted.
Fiscal Impact Statement: This item does not authorize expenditures.
Implementation and Assessment Plan The Administration will proceed as directed by the Board.
Recommendation: The Committee recommends that Resolution 1718R-009 by Directors Bonds and Harris to create a Success Center for At-risk students in grades 4-12, be held in committee with a response to be brought back to the Committee on Accountability, Finance, and Personnel by February 2018.
